Hello fellow Gowanlocks, Gowenlocks, Govanlocks etc.

I have just had the results of the Ancestry paternal lineage DNA test (Y chromosome 46) that I took a couple of weeks ago back. I believe that I am the first Gowanlock to take this test.

As you will have gathered by now most, if not all, of us root back to one of the Scottish border counties (Roxburghshire, Selkirkshire or Dumfriesshire). Given the comparative rarity of our surname, and its very localised geographical origins, I suspect that many of us may be related. If some more Gowanlock males (or any with one of the spelling variants) were to take the test then we could see if this is the case.

So if you've been thinking about taking the test, you now have another Gowanlock to compare them with. Also I have an unbroken documentary record of my paternal lineage going back to 1784 (via BMD, OPR and Census records) so there's a good chance I'm a genuine "biological" Gowanlock at least back to that time.
